π― Quick Answer
To get your Boys' Thermal Underwear Tops recommended by AI search engines like ChatGPT and Perplexity, focus on detailed product schema markup, high-quality images, verified customer reviews emphasizing warmth and comfort, and comprehensive specifications such as fabric type and thermal ratings. Incorporate FAQ content targeting common buyer questions to improve AI extraction and ranking.

β Frequently Asked Questions
How do AI assistants recommend products?+
AI assistants analyze product reviews, ratings, schema markup, and detailed product data to generate recommendations.
How many reviews does a product need to rank well?+
Products with over 50 verified reviews and an average rating above 4.0 tend to be favored by AI recommendation systems.
What is the minimum rating for AI recommendation?+
AI systems often prefer products with ratings of at least 4 stars to consider for recommendation.
